Just got my Infocus 4805 up and running, watched movies all weekend... very nice. My plan is to pipe some TV into it too. I have comcast digital cable right now, and the cable box only has a composit output, not components... so I was thinking about getting an HD box for the projector. My question is... can you buy these boxes, or it is better to rent them from the cable company? I rented my cable modem for $5 a month for 2 years before I got my own for $80, would have been worth it to just buy one right out of the gate. Anyones thoughts?

I don't know of anywhere you can legally buy a digital cable box. The manufacturers don't sell retail. Right now only cable comapnies can buy them
Anything available on E-bay proabably belongs to a cable comapany and has been stolen or never returned. Anything available form gray market distibutors may not work.
Right now renting is the only option.
